C#连接和操作PostgreSQL数据库
来源:互联网 发布:淘宝游戏王哪家好 编辑:程序博客网 时间:2024/06/05 20:15
using System;using System.Collections.Generic;using System.ComponentModel;using System.Data;using System.Drawing;using System.Linq;using System.Text;using System.Windows.Forms;using Npgsql;namespace Test_PostgreSQL{ public partial class Form1 : Form { NpgsqlConnection conn = new NpgsqlConnection(); string ConnStr = "Server=127.0.0.1;Port=5432;User Id=admin;Password=test;Database=mydb;"; string sqlStr = string.Empty; DataSet ds = new DataSet(); public Form1() { InitializeComponent(); } public NpgsqlConnection Conn_Open() { try { if (conn.State == ConnectionState.Closed) { conn = new NpgsqlConnection(ConnStr); conn.Open(); } } catch (System.Exception ex) { } return conn; } private void btn_Query_Click(object sender, EventArgs e) { sqlStr = "SELECT * FROM TEST"; NpgsqlDataAdapter objAdapter = new NpgsqlDataAdapter(sqlStr, Conn_Open()); objAdapter.Fill(ds, "a"); GV1.DataSource = ds.Tables["a"]; } }}
1、为了访问PostgreSQL数据库,从http://pgfoundry.org/frs/?group id=1000140 下载 .Net Data Provider for PostgreSQL的组件。(根据Framework版本)
2、将解压缩目录中的 Npgsql.dll 和 Mono.Security.dll 复制到C#工程目录下,然后在VS中引用这两个动态库。
3、在需要使用Npgsql的C#文件头,加入using语句。
using Npgsql;
4、创建一个PostgreSQL的数据库连接并操作数据
0 0
- C#连接和操作PostgreSQL数据库
- 使用perl连接和操作postgresql数据库
- C#连接postgresql数据库
- C# 操作PostgreSQL 数据库
- c# .net 连接数据库操作
- C#连接oracle数据库操作
- C#连接oracle数据库操作
- C#连接oracle数据库操作
- C#连接数据库操作注意事项
- c#连接PostGreSQL
- VB6连接PostgreSQL数据库
- 远程连接postgreSQL数据库
- postgreSQL连接数据库
- 菜刀连接postgresql数据库
- ADOConnection 连接PostgreSQL数据库
- Java连接PostgreSQL数据库
- pgAdmin连接postgresql数据库
- Java连接postgresql数据库
- stty使用
- 如何在嵌入式LINUX中添加ARM开机图片?
- Spring MVC和Struts2的比较
- No Session found for current thread
- 使用VLC命令行做流化:Streaming HowTo/Command Line Examples
- C#连接和操作PostgreSQL数据库
- 为 Bootstrap 添加更多自定义图标
- Hilditch 细化算法
- b/s中后台删除数据后前台提示删除成功
- 黑马程序员--交通灯系统
- 读《数学之美》
- 设置ExpandableListView右边的箭头
- JS简单验证密码强度
- 八皇后问题使用排列的方法递归解决